Transaction 20fc5dd743b7fbf807ca61ba92902a4842c0a1d92f87ab1c3abd4966465f9681

1 Input
2 Outputs
  • 20fc5dd743b7fbf807ca61ba92902a4842c0a1d92f87ab1c3abd4966465f9681:0
  • value  7511455
    address  3DvQ9vzFcDFt7vYKTc6mSmpuseWfLsQsBX
  • 20fc5dd743b7fbf807ca61ba92902a4842c0a1d92f87ab1c3abd4966465f9681:1
  • value  98823181
    address  3PybMmQkkMBcFnycUEbWzqvfmLmaqgpT1o